From 9cf0dc06f2e045df795153a2538cd5425ca46d62 Mon Sep 17 00:00:00 2001 From: Ed Cashin Date: Thu, 29 Nov 2012 14:19:03 +1100 Subject: [PATCH] aoe: describe the behavior of the "err" character device Signed-off-by: Ed Cashin Signed-off-by: Andrew Morton --- drivers/block/aoe/aoechr.c |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/drivers/block/aoe/aoechr.c b/drivers/block/aoe/aoechr.c index ed57a890c643..2bf6273e6779 100644 --- a/drivers/block/aoe/aoechr.c +++ b/drivers/block/aoe/aoechr.c @@ -39,6 +39,11 @@ struct ErrMsg { }; static DEFINE_MUTEX(aoechr_mutex); + +/* A ring buffer of error messages, to be read through + * "/dev/etherd/err". When no messages are present, + * readers will block waiting for messages to appear. + */ static struct ErrMsg emsgs[NMSG]; static int emsgs_head_idx, emsgs_tail_idx; static struct completion emsgs_comp; -- 2.39.5